Master Your Financial Future with Credit Score Optimization
Your credit score acts as a financial copyright, influencing your ability to access loans, secure competitive interest rates, and even land certain job opportunities. A high credit score unlocks abundant opportunities, while a low one can create barriers and restrict your progress.
Optimizing your credit score is an essential step in securing a strong financial foundation for the future. It involves evaluating your credit report, pinpointing areas for improvement, and implementing strategies to elevate your score over time.
This can include paying bills on time, keeping credit card balances low, and avoiding credit checks unnecessarily. By strategically managing your credit, you can strengthen your financial standing and pave the way for a brighter future.

Establishing A Strong Credit Score: What You Need To Know
A robust credit score is crucial for securing financial well-being. It serves as a measuring stick for lenders, revealing your reliability in handling debt. Having a excellent credit score can grant favorable interest rates on loans, making it easier to purchase significant purchases.
Conversely, a low credit score can restrict your economic progress, causing higher interest rates and becoming challenging to be approved for loans.
